作 者:张煜婷 王霄 雷建 陈文龙 ZHANG Yuting;WANG Xiao;LEI Jian;CHEN Wenlong(Liangshan Prefecture Meteorological Bureau,Xichang 615000,China)
出 处:《沙漠与绿洲气象》2017年第4期39-47,共9页Desert and Oasis Meteorology
摘 要:利用FNL 1°×1°再分析资料和常规气象观测资料从时空上统计分析了白鹤滩水电站大风天气过程,选取2个冬春季11级极端强风个例进行对比分析,从环流形势、天气系统、地形作用、物理量场、斜温图等方面揭示了大风形成、发展的原因。结果表明:白鹤滩水电站受大风天气影响巨大,特别是冬春季,且存在明显季节差异;电站地形复杂,狭管效应显著,冷空气南下、山谷风活动、河谷狭管效应及下垫面摩擦力共同作用,导致了大风天气的发生。"2.21"过程与"3.10"过程大尺度环流形势基本一致,但冷空气位置、强度及影响时间不同,散度涡度场、水汽通量散度场及垂直速度场的分布对大风天气有较好的指示作用,强风区对应垂直螺旋度上负下正的垂直结构;还总结了斜温图中大风天气的预报指标,为预报大风天气提供了经验。This paper use the FNL1x1degree reanalysis data and the Conventional meteorological observation data from time and space calculated changes of Baihetan Hydropower Station wind.Through statistical research of strong wind processes in Baihetan Hydropower Station Nearly4year,This article Summed up the change of windy weather in Baihetan Hydropower Station,The article also Summed up all kinds of relationships,for example:strong winds and various weather systems.A variety of meteorological elements,which also introduced the influence of seasonal wind in the Construction of hydropower station and the operation of the Aerial cable machine in the left and right bank.The article also comparative analysis the various forecast factors what advantageous to the wind development,also provided help for the Development of forecast and early warning service.From the circulation situation,the weather system,the physical quantity field and so on,This paper makes a comparison of Two Baihetan Hydropower Station11gale weather case in winter and spring(16February21st,March10th),Results show:Baihetan Hydropower Station is affected by strong wind,Especially in winter and spring,there is obvious seasonal differences.The gale is due to the high and low pressure between the strong pressure gradient and the cold air caused by the common role.In the early ground warm low pressure rapid warming,700hPa shear line with the ground cold front moving down,There is strong pressure gradient between the cold high pressure and the warm low pressure,which produces favorable winds.For the indication effect of Gale Weather Divergence field and vertical velocity field are significantly better than the pseudo equivalent temperature,The two weather process are corresponding on the vertical structure of Low level convergence and Upper convergence divergence.The strong wind area is the gradient of greater value.This paper also summarizes the Prediction index of extreme wind,in order to provide a more accurate forecast of the wind.
关 键 词:白鹤滩水电站 11级风 预报因子 冷平流 垂直螺旋度
